FBPlot and Tifolab can both compare football players, but one centres the publishable chart while the other connects profiles, comparisons and shortlists. Choose from the task rather than the longest feature list.
FBPlot and Tifolab overlap on a familiar football-analysis task: choose players, compare their statistical profiles and turn the result into something useful. The overlap is real, but their centre of gravity is different.
FBPlot is strongest as a chart-production workspace. Tifolab presents a broader path from profiles and comparison towards a saved scouting shortlist. That difference matters more than which radar has the most colourful outline.
An analyst preparing a public graphic needs control over the question, the population and the final format. A scout reducing a long list may care more about moving between player pages, comparison tables, saved candidates and downloadable rows. The right tool is the one that keeps the next decision close at hand.
The Short Answer
Choose FBPlot when the outcome is a defensible, publishable chart whose metrics, comparison scope, labels, colours and format need deliberate control. Consider Tifolab when the outcome is a scouting workflow that connects profiles, comparison and shortlists, subject to verifying that its documented coverage and paid features fit your competition.

The absence of a winner in several rows is intentional. A CSV and a branded social graphic are different deliverables; a competition count and a usable comparison population are different facts.
Start With the Decision After the Chart
Tool comparisons often begin with the landing page. A better approach is to begin five minutes after the output is created.
If the next action is to place the visual into a report, article or social post, the image itself needs to carry the argument. The chart should disclose the season, role, unit and population; its metric selection should support one claim; its aspect ratio and visual identity should fit the destination. This is the workflow FBPlot is designed around.
If the next action is to save a candidate, revisit a profile, compare a second pair or export a working list, the chart is one step inside a longer scouting process. Tifolab's official pages place Compare alongside player profiles and, in Pro, saved shortlists and CSV export. That can reduce movement between separate research tools—provided the competitions and definitions needed by the project are present.
This framing prevents a misleading conclusion such as “more features wins”. A feature only matters when it shortens or improves the real decision chain.
Why Population Control Changes the Story
A percentile does not belong to the player alone. It belongs to the player inside a defined population. Change the eligible peers and the relative score may change even when the player's observed value does not.
The two FBPlot captures below isolate that principle. Player, season, role, metrics and per-90 mode remain fixed; the comparison scope changes.
This is not evidence that one population is better. Same-league peers can answer a domestic-context question; a wider group can provide a broader reference. What matters is that the analyst chooses the population deliberately and the reader can identify it.
Tifolab's official Compare page documents raw, per-90 and percentile table views next to a radar overlay. That combination can be valuable because the raw observation and the relative rank answer different questions. We did not operate the interface, so we cannot verify which population controls remain visible through its current comparison journey.
Before treating any two radars as equivalent, use the checklist in football percentiles explained: period, position group, competition scope, exposure threshold and data cutoff must match.
Radar Presets Are a Beginning, Not a Verdict
Tifolab's official Radar Generator page documented four role presets when checked on 18 September 2026. Presets can make the first comparison faster because the analyst does not have to invent an axis set from scratch.
FBPlot also uses role-oriented metric presets, but its chart workspace is built to continue editing: choose a different metric set, change the scope, switch value mode, alter the presentation or move to another chart family when the question changes.
The analytical risk is the same in either product. A preset may look authoritative even when it does not match the role or hypothesis being investigated. A winger profile, for example, may need to separate chance creation from ball progression; adding several correlated attacking metrics can make the polygon look dominant without adding independent evidence.
Treat every preset as an editorial proposal. Read the metric definitions, remove duplicates and explain why each remaining axis belongs. Our guide to choosing football metrics by position offers a reproducible way to do that.
Comparing Two Players Is Not Always a Radar Job
An overlaid radar is efficient when the question concerns profile shape across a compact, coherent set of metrics. It becomes harder to read as more players, axes and similar colours accumulate.
FBPlot's current comparison editor supports two or three player-season profiles, including the same player across seasons. Tifolab documents two players in its free comparison and three in Pro. But the maximum number of profiles is not the same as the useful number.
When exact row-by-row differences matter, a table or bar chart may be clearer. When the goal is to discover candidates across a population, a scatter or swarm can expose combinations and distributions that a hand-picked radar cannot. When the goal is to preserve a shortlist, the surrounding save-and-review workflow matters more than the polygon.
This is why a fair trial should include the next task. Do not stop after generating the first attractive image.
Visual Identity Versus Export Utility
FBPlot gives the finished visual a large role in the workflow. The current product supports publishing-oriented aspect ratios, visual presets, manual colour and typography decisions, labels and brand styles. The value is not decoration for its own sake. A consistent graphic can make the source, hierarchy and analytical conventions recognisable across a club report or publication series.
Tifolab's pricing page documented watermarked image export on Free and watermark-free export on Pro. It also documented CSV export of up to 500 rows for Pro. Those outputs serve different needs: the image communicates a finished finding; the CSV carries working data into another analytical process.
We did not execute either Tifolab export. Before subscribing, verify what the downloaded file contains, whether the context survives the export, and whether any licence or attribution requirement fits the intended publication.
Coverage Numbers Need a Real-World Test
Tifolab claimed 51 domestic leagues and 74 total competitions on the official pages checked on 18 September 2026. Its Pro plan was listed at €2.99 per month, with saved shortlists, three-player comparison, watermark-free exports and CSV export up to 500 rows.
FBPlot pricing listed Free at €0 for Top 5 league access and Pro at €9 per month or €72 per year. Pro unlocks every competition available in FBPlot along with saved searches, bookmarks, charts, metric presets and brand styles.
These figures are not a database-quality ranking. The useful coverage test is narrower:
- Search for the competition and season in the current product.
- Confirm that the players and minutes match the intended period.
- Open the metric definition and unit.
- Identify the comparison population and minimum-exposure rule.
- Export the actual format the project requires.
A headline total cannot tell you whether one specific second division, cup season or youth player is usable.

Which Workflow Fits?
Choose FBPlot when the chart itself is the deliverable and you need to control the analytical population, metric set, chart family, publishing format and visual identity in one workspace.
Consider Tifolab when your work is organised around profiles and a shortlist, its documented competition coverage includes your market, and the comparison table or CSV is more important than extensive chart authorship.
Either way, run the same assignment before paying: one real player pair, one season, one position group, one minutes rule and one destination. Record how much context survives to the final output and whether the next decision—publish, shortlist or widen the search—is easy to complete.
